    Since 11.1.1 I've been having rendering issues with Firefox Developer Edition and Firefox release. The content window in Firefox goes black entirely or partially and sometimes displays artifacts from other tabs. The reason I'm posting this here is to see if anyone else has encountered issues with Firefox in PD 11 and that it may be related to the graphics drivers used by PD 11. I used to have my graphics memory set to 1024 MB and it's been recommended by Parallels staff to lower it to 512 MB which I've done. Though it happens less often now, it still is an issue for me.

    My Setup:
    I'm connected to 2 Cinema HD 1920x1200 Displays on my MacBook Pro - 1st via OWC Thunderbolt 2 Dock 2nd via Thunderbolt 2 to DVI adapter.
